    Originally posted by gkiing
    Im not sure what you mean, but I took a small piece of wire and put it into the appropriate holes in the socket and then put the cpu down on top of it.
    yea same here. but iirc you had to make two of those tiny copper brackets. one to force fsb133->166 and another one to go from 166->200. the funny part with mine is, atm i'm just running the 166->200 bracket without the other one. and the cpu is a dlt3c 1700 - a default fsb133 cpu. this should NOT be working.

    i tried the stuff shown here.
    this is the pic how it should be done to get a default fsb133 cpu to fsb200:


    connecting ah28 to ah30 enabled default fsb166 (fsb sense 1), adding a connection between ag31 and ah32 finally enabled fsb200 default (fsb sense 0). atm i only have a connection between ag31 and ah32 which shouldn't do di-ck (<- that is being cens0red? wtf) for a 133' cpu - mine is one, so i shouldn't be getting fsb200 default just with that.. strange, eh?
